CoderDojo computer programming club has three upcoming UNK events

KEARNEY – Computer programming club Kearney Area Coder Dojos will meet three times this fall, allowing youth to learn about coding, building websites, creating apps or games, and exploring technology.

The events include separate sessions at University of Nebraska at Kearney and are hosted by UNK’s Computer Science and Information Technology Department.

CoderDojos are from 6 to 8 p.m. at UNK’s Otto Olsen Building room 110 on Sept. 18, Oct. 16 and Nov. 20.

Students may attend one, two or all sessions. There is no cost to attend. The CoderDojo experience is individualized for each student.

CoderDojos are unstructured, open-source coding clubs for students ages 8-17. Participants are introduced to computer programming. Parents are welcome to stay.

CSIT faculty and students at UNK, along with area IT professionals, will assist as mentors.

Students may bring their own devices to use. UNK also will have computers available.
